David Wittwer

David Wittwer

Followers of David Wittwer29 followers
location of David WittwerLüterswil-Gächliwil, Solothurn, Switzerland

Connect with David Wittwer to Send Message

Connect

Connect with David Wittwer to Send Message

Connect
  • Timeline

  • About me

    Senior Systems Engineer

  • Education

    • University of Bern

      2002 - 2008
      Master of Science (MSc) Computer Science Magna cum laude

      Specialization in Artificial Intelligence and Pattern Recognition. Special emphasis on SVMs.

  • Experience

    • Swiss Government

      Mar 2008 - Sept 2015

      - Conceptual work for and implementation of data acquisition systems using Java, Python, and RabbitMQ. Data processing and analysis of large datasets using big data technologies such as HBase.- General software engineering & low level network programming- Executive project management in collaboration with external partners (network monitoring and statistics tools)- Responsible for design and implementation of a distributed sensor network for the analysis of network traffic.- Technology monitoring and R&D with a focus on network security- Technical lead and supervision of small scale development projects involving members of the Swiss Armed Forces.- Procurement Show less - Team member for doctrine and requirements engineering within large procurement projects in collaboration with armasuisse and international companies.- Implementation of interfaces for data transfer- Integration of in-house developed tools into productive systems- Generic software engineering with a focus on Java and Python- Technology monitoring and R&D for complex communication systems such as standard and new internet protocols, as well as satellite communication systems such as DVB-S(2) or HDLC Show less

      • Network Security Analyst & Software Engineer

        Sept 2013 - Sept 2015
      • Software Engineer

        Mar 2008 - Sept 2013
    • Self-Employed

      Aug 2015 - Feb 2024
      Freelance Software Engineer and Data Analyst

      - Custom Software using C++, Java, or Python- Database and Big Data applications- Analysis of large data sets w/ R

    • Swiss Federal Government

      Dec 2017 - now
      Senior System Engineer Linux & Network

      - Implementation of data acquisition and mediation functions for ASN.1 streams- Analysis of binary data streams- Design and implementation of complex and ad hoc networking solutions based on Linux, iptables/netfilter, OpenVPN, iproute- Reverse Proxy (HAproxy, Nginx)- Design, implementation and automation of virtualization/container infrastructures based on VMware, Docker, as well as LXD- Automation using Ansible- DevOps: GitLab, Harbor, Nexus, Jenkins

  • Licenses & Certifications